/pidgin/main: fe562503e212: Check for old pref existence before ...

Elliott Sales de Andrade qulogic at pidgin.im
Thu Aug 23 01:43:36 EDT 2012


Changeset: fe562503e212275dca5f8d9b77bb7874f1d85485
Author:	 Elliott Sales de Andrade <qulogic at pidgin.im>
Date:	 2012-08-23 01:41 -0400
Branch:	 default
URL: http://hg.pidgin.im/pidgin/main/rev/fe562503e212

Description:

Check for old pref existence before using it.

Fixes #15278.

diffstat:

 libpurple/plugins/autoaccept.c |  2 +-
 1 files changed, 1 insertions(+), 1 deletions(-)

diffs (12 lines):

diff --git a/libpurple/plugins/autoaccept.c b/libpurple/plugins/autoaccept.c
--- a/libpurple/plugins/autoaccept.c
+++ b/libpurple/plugins/autoaccept.c
@@ -239,7 +239,7 @@ plugin_load(PurplePlugin *plugin)
 	 *                                             --Mark Doliner, 2011-01-03
 	 */
 	if (!purple_prefs_exists(PREF_STRANGER)) {
-		if (purple_prefs_get_bool(PREF_STRANGER_OLD))
+		if (purple_prefs_exists(PREF_STRANGER_OLD) && purple_prefs_get_bool(PREF_STRANGER_OLD))
 			purple_prefs_add_int(PREF_STRANGER, FT_REJECT);
 		else
 			purple_prefs_set_int(PREF_STRANGER, FT_ASK);



More information about the Commits mailing list